		<description>The third meeting of the Expert Team on surface processes took place one day before the ECMWF Annual Seminar and was kindly hosted at ECMWF thanks to Patricia de Rosnay and Gianpaolo Balsamo. Each consortium had at least one representative. This has allowed a rather comprehensive review of the activities among Europe. Discussions concerned the use of the COLOBOC/SRNWP Data pool that has been set-up and maintained by COSMO, on activities related to the improvement of the lake databases and (&#8230;)

		<description>A second meeting of the Expert Team on surface processes took place during the last EMS conference in Z&#195;&#188;rich and was kindly hosted by Meteo Swiss, thanks to Jean-Marie Bettems. The first part was devoted to the description on the database of in-situ measurements for local validation of NWP land surface schemes. This activity which is part of the COLOBOC project of the COSMO consortium has been endorsed by SRNWP in order to make the data available to our community. The second part was (&#8230;)
